Decrypt the reading and writing method of processing DBF files in Java

DBF (dBASE File) is a common database file format, usually used to store tables data. In Java programs, processing the reading and writing of DBF files is a relatively common requirement. This article will introduce how to use Java to decrypt this process and provide specific code examples.

1. Reading DBF files

In Java, reading DBF files usually requires the help of a third-party library, such as the dbfread library. First, you need to introduce relevant dependencies into the project. You can add the following dependencies in the pom.xml file:

<dependency>
    <groupId>com.linuxense</groupId>
    <artifactId>dbf</artifactId>
    <version>0.4.0</version>
</dependency>

Next, we can write code to read the DBF file. The following is a simple example:

import com.linuxense.javadbf.DBFReader;

import java.io.FileInputStream;
import java.io.InputStream;

public class ReadDBFFile {
    public static void main(String[] args) {
        try {
            InputStream inputStream = new FileInputStream("data.dbf");
            DBFReader reader = new DBFReader(inputStream);

            int numberOfFields = reader.getFieldCount();
            System.out.println("Number of fields: " + numberOfFields);

            Object[] row;
            while ((row = reader.nextRecord()) != null) {
                for (int i = 0; i < numberOfFields; i++) {
                    System.out.print(row[i] + " ");
                }
                System.out.println();
            }

            inputStream.close();
        } catch (Exception e) {
            e.printStackTrace();
        }
    }
}

The above code reads the DBF file named data.dbf through the DBFReader class and outputs the data in the file. It should be noted that the way of reading data may vary depending on the specific data structure and can be adjusted according to the actual situation.

2. Write to DBF file

If you need to write data to a DBF file, you also need to use a third-party library. In Java, you can use the dbfwriter library to implement data writing. First, you need to introduce relevant dependencies into the project:

<dependency>
    <groupId>com.linuxense</groupId>
    <artifactId>dbf</artifactId>
    <version>0.4.0</version>
</dependency>

The following is a simple sample code that demonstrates how to write data to a DBF file:

import com.linuxense.javadbf.DBFWriter;
import com.linuxense.javadbf.DBFDataType;

import java.io.FileOutputStream;

public class WriteDBFFile {
    public static void main(String[] args) {
        try {
            DBFWriter writer = new DBFWriter(new FileOutputStream("output.dbf"));
            
            writer.setFields(new DBFField[] {
                new DBFField("Name", DBFDataType.CHARACTER, 20),
                new DBFField("Age", DBFDataType.NUMERIC, 2)
            });
            
            Object[] rowData = new Object[2];
            rowData[0] = "Alice";
            rowData[1] = 30;
            writer.addRecord(rowData);
            
            writer.close();
        } catch (Exception e) {
            e.printStackTrace();
        }
    }
}

The above code creates a file named output .dbf DBF file and writes a data record containing name and age to the file. When writing data, you need to first set the field information of the file (field name, data type, length, etc.), and then add data records through the addRecord() method.
